Standard Chartered partners with BTU to advance advocacy on teacher welfare at Congress.

Botswana Teachers Union (BTU) and Standard Chartered Bank band together to enhance the lives of teachers at the Union’s 7th Congress of Delegates to be held on the 23rd to the 26th July in Palapye. The Bank is committing P358,000 to sponsor the Congress, in an effort to deepen its long-standing relationship with the union by supporting efforts to invest more into the financial wellbeing of the members. 

“Standard Chartered has been financing public education as a partner to BTU for many years,  enabling members to advance their lives through the various financial solutions offered by the Bank. Whether it is elevating their skillsets by financing members’ studies, helping them build homes, or investing in the members’ ability to build wealth, we stay committed to BTU to bring equity, access and quality to public education. A financially empowered teaching fraternity is better equipped to inspire and influence a future-ready work force.” Stated Mpho Masupe, Chief Executive Officer at Standard Chartered Bank. 

The BTU Congress brings together educators, policy makers, and other key stakeholders from across the country to deliberate on improving the quality of members’ professional and economic lives. The congress will delve into opportunities to build further capacity for teachers and to adequately resource & protect members to enhance their financial capacity. 

To show gratitude to the Palapye community for hosting the congress, Bank staff will be engaging local primary schools by donating a total of 1500 books as well as offering financial literacy and career guidance sessions. 

“As we get ready to refine the roadmap to increasingly capacitate Botswana’s teachers, it is important to reflect & honour the invaluable impact the union has made to educators in Botswana, since it’s inception. The union forms the infrastructure that advocates for the interests & overall quality of life for teachers, continually ensuring they get access to assets that members can use to build wealth and further impact their respective communities. For Standard Chartered, being a part of this infrastructure as a trusted wealth management and banking partner, underscores our enduring commitment to support education and build capacity for the future of Botswana.” Stated Mr Masupe.
